Adult Webmaster Empire Announces 4 Promotions

LOS ANGELES — Live video chat affiliate program Adult Webmaster Empire has announced four major promotions for the month of December.

The company said it is offering inactive affiliates a 100 percent “wake up” bonus, and back by popular demand is the Performance Increase bonus, offering $222 LiveJasmin PPS and the 100 percent bonus on White Label 2.0 sales.

For existing, new and inactive affiliates, the company said these latest promotions are in an effort to get webmasters closer to their December revenue goals.

“Historically, December has proven to be a traffic-and-sales heavy month,” said Mickey Bojcsik, program director of Adult Webmaster Empire-Lalib marketing support group.

“With our current promotions now is a great time for affiliates to increase the traffic volume sent to our sites and enjoy increased payouts. These promos were designed to make it extremely easy for all existing and future AWE affiliates to maximize their earning potential."

The company said for affiliates who haven’t made any sales in October or November, now is a great time to begin promoting AWE sites again or dedicate additional advertising inventory for the AWE live video chat products.

Active affiliates can also boost their revenue share payout percentage by increasing their performance compared to their October-November performance and aim for the Performance Increase bonus of 50 percent.

The new 100 percent “wake up” bonus for inactive affiliates and the Performance Increase bonus run simultaneously with the $222 LiveJasmin PPS and the 100 percent White Label 2.0 bonus, which are both valid until Dec. 31.
